Author: Doggy Suicide

I watched for like 20 minutes before shutting it off. The pacing was all off especially in comparison to the Sopranos, which was a slow burn. The movie raced from scene to scene in a jarring way. It never lingered on a character or event in the way the Sopranos did, which gave the Sopranos much more emotional impact. I’m sure it sucked for many other reasons too but this pacing issue caused me to just shut it off because it didn’t feel right to me.
